    The Forge Initiative: A Path of Transformation By Greg Runyon
    In a world that often treats recovery, trauma, and grief as conditions to be quietly managed or broken things to be ignored, The Forge Initiative offers a practical, grounded framework for true personal transformation. Using the ancient, powerful metaphor of the blacksmith's forge, this book moves you away from passive endurance and reframes recovery as an active, heroic craft of self-creation. It guides you through a rigorous, ten-stage process designed to peel away inherited beliefs and protective masks, allowing you to reveal your most authentic self.
    The 10-Stage Path of the Forge:
    Stage 1: Extraction (Honesty). Mine the raw ore of your past, separating your true identity from the trauma and heavy survival armor you have carried for too long.
    Stage 2: Preparation (Surrender). Cleanse the raw material and lay down the exhausting illusion of control before meeting the heat.
    Stage 3: Heating (Courage). Step willingly into the discomfort of emotional reckoning, learning to sit in the fire without running away.
    Stage 4: Hammering (Discipline). Deliver the daily, repetitive strikes of intentional action to carve out entirely new habits.
    Stage 5: Annealing (Compassion). Soften the rigid steel through self-forgiveness and rest, ensuring your discipline does not make you so brittle that you crack under pressure.
    Stage 6: Quenching (Commitment). Lock in your progress and solidify your commitment through healthy boundaries.
    Stage 7: Tempering (Humility). Reheat the blade slightly to cultivate humility and neutralize the "New Ego", the subtle self-righteousness that often threatens early success.
    Stage 8: Refining (Wisdom). Polish away the rough edges, aligning your actions with timeless truths.
    Stage 9: Sharpening (Purpose). Hone your unique talents and prepare your mind to focus on what lies ahead.
    Stage 10: The Purpose of the Blade (Service). Step out of the workshop and into a life of active contribution, turning your hard-won wisdom into service for others and breaking generational cycles once and for all.
    This manual is built on three distinct pillars to ensure the work is both practical and scientifically sound. First is lived experience, drawing on real stories from the front lines of peer recovery. Second is ancient philosophy, utilizing practical principles from Stoicism, Socratic humility, and Hermetic teachings to show that the struggles we face are timeless. Third is modern neuroscience, grounding the spiritual work in verifiable insights about neuroplasticity, trauma-induced survival states, and the mechanics of the neurological habit loop.
    True transformation requires more than reading. It requires work. Every stage in this book functions as an interactive workshop, concluding with deep reflection questions, a structured seven-day daily practice, and a stage-specific forging declaration to translate theory into immediate daily action.
